Menstrual Discs: Your Guide to a Better Period

Menstrual discs are a newer option for managing your period. They’re like a soft cup that sits higher up in your vaginal canal, below your cervix. Many people find them comfortable and convenient. This guide will help you understand what to look for when choosing a menstrual disc.

Key Features to Look For

When you’re picking out a menstrual disc, keep these important features in mind:

Flexibility and Firmness

  • Soft Discs: These are easier to insert and may be more comfortable for beginners. They can mold to your body.
  • Firmer Discs: These can be easier to position correctly. They might be better for people who have a harder time inserting softer discs.
  • Hybrid Discs: Some discs offer a mix of softness and firmness. This can give you the best of both worlds.

Rim Design

  • Thin Rim: A thinner rim can be more comfortable and easier to insert.
  • Thicker Rim: A thicker rim might provide a more secure seal.
  • Tear Drop Shape: Some discs have a rim shaped like a tear drop. This can make removal easier.

Size and Capacity

  • Diameter: Discs come in different sizes. A disc that’s too large or too small won’t fit well. Your vaginal canal size plays a role here.
  • Capacity: This is how much menstrual fluid the disc can hold. If you have a heavy flow, you’ll need a disc with a higher capacity.

Removal Features

  • Removal Loop: Some discs have a small loop or tab to help you grip and pull the disc out.
  • Textured Surface: A slightly textured surface can make it easier to get a good grip for removal.

Important Materials

Most menstrual discs are made from a few key materials. Knowing these can help you make the best choice for your body.

Medical-Grade Silicone

  • This is the most common material. It’s soft, flexible, and body-safe.
  • Silicone is hypoallergenic and doesn’t absorb odors.
  • It’s also durable and can last for many years.

TPE (Thermoplastic Elastomer)

  • Some discs use TPE. It’s also a flexible and body-safe material.
  • TPE can be a good option for people with silicone sensitivities.

Free From Harmful Chemicals

  • Look for discs that are free from BPA, phthalates, and latex. These chemicals can be harmful.

User Experience and Use Cases

Menstrual discs offer a different experience than tampons or pads. Many people love them for various reasons.

Comfort and Freedom

  • Wearable for Long Periods: Discs can be worn for up to 12 hours. This means you can wear them overnight or during long days.
  • Less Noticeable: Once inserted correctly, you often can’t feel them at all.
  • Can Be Worn During Sex: Unlike tampons, menstrual discs can be worn during penetrative sex. This is a big plus for some people.
  • Less Mess: They collect blood internally, which can mean less mess during changes.

Who Are They Good For?

  • Active People: If you exercise, swim, or are generally active, a disc can be a great option because it stays in place.
  • People with Heavy Flows: Many discs hold more fluid than tampons.
  • Those Seeking an Eco-Friendly Option: Reusable discs are a sustainable choice, reducing waste.
  • Anyone Looking for Comfort: If you find tampons or pads uncomfortable, a disc might be a game-changer.

Frequently Asked Questions About Menstrual Discs

Q: Are menstrual discs difficult to use?

A: For some people, there’s a learning curve. It might take a few tries to get the hang of inserting and removing them. But many users find them easy once they learn the technique.

Q: Can I feel a menstrual disc when it’s inside me?

A: When inserted correctly, most people cannot feel their menstrual disc at all. It sits higher than a tampon and is designed to be comfortable.

Q: How often do I need to change a menstrual disc?

A: You can wear a menstrual disc for up to 12 hours. You can empty and reinsert it, or change it out completely, depending on your flow and preference.

Q: Can I go swimming or have sex while wearing a menstrual disc?

A: Yes! Menstrual discs are designed to stay in place during physical activity and can be worn during penetrative sex.

Q: How do I clean a reusable menstrual disc?

A: You should rinse it with cool water and then wash it with mild, unscented soap and warm water. You’ll also need to sterilize it between cycles, usually by boiling it.

Q: How long do reusable menstrual discs last?

A: With proper care, most reusable menstrual discs can last for several years, often up to 5-10 years.

Q: What if my menstrual disc leaks?

A: Leaks can happen if the disc isn’t positioned correctly, if it’s the wrong size, or if it’s full. Try adjusting the position or ensuring you have the right size for your body.

Q: Can I use a menstrual disc if I have a heavy period?

A: Yes, many menstrual discs have a high capacity and are suitable for heavy flows. Check the product’s capacity before buying.

Q: Are menstrual discs safe?

A: Yes, when made from medical-grade materials like silicone and used as directed, menstrual discs are safe.

Q: What’s the difference between a menstrual disc and a menstrual cup?

A: Cups sit lower in the vaginal canal and create a suction seal. Discs sit higher, below the cervix, and create a seal by tucking under the pubic bone. Discs can also be worn during sex.
